Answer:

Ultraviolet light has a longer wavelength than X & Gamma rays but a shorter wavelength than Visible light & Infrared rays.

Explanation:

The Electromagnetic spectrum consists of 7 types of radiations including

1. radio waves (longest wavelength) (lowest frequency)

2. Microwaves

3. Infrared

4. Visible light

5. Ultraviolet

6. X rays

7. Gamma rays (shortest wavelength) (highest frequency)

Wavelength:

<em>Wavelength is measured as the distance or length between the two consecutive peaks of a wave.</em>

A Radio wave has the longest wavelength and a Gamma ray has shortest wavelength.

Although Sun emits a variety of electromagnetic waves but most of them consists of Ultraviolet, Visible and Infrared rays, in-fact it is being argued that these three types constitute 99% of the waves.

Ultraviolet light has a longer wavelength than X & Gamma rays but a shorter wavelength than Visible light & Infrared rays.

The relation between wavelength and frequency of electromagnetic radiation is given by

λ = c/f

Where c is the speed of light and is constant then the wavelength and frequency are inversely proportional.

14. How many grams of NaCl are contained in 0.350 kg of a
Lyrx [107]

Answer:

4.87g

Explanation:

Step 1:

Data obtained from the question. This includes the following:

Mass of solution = 0.35kg

Molality = 0.238 m

Mass of NaCl =..?

Step 2:

Determination of the number of mole of NaCl in the solution.

Molality of a solution is simply defined as the mole of solute per unit kg of the solvent. It is given as:

Molality = mol of solute /mass of solvent (kg)

With the above formula, we calculate the mole of NaCl present in the solution as follow:

Molality = mol of solute /mass of solvent (kg)

0.238 = mol of NaCl /0.35

Cross multiply

mol of NaCl = 0.238 x 0.35

mol of NaCl = 0.0833 mol

Step 3:

Determination of the mass of NaCl in 0.0833 mol of NaCl.

This is illustrated below:

Number of mole NaCl = 0.0833 mol

Molar Mass of NaCl = 23 + 35.5 = 58.5g/mol

Mass of NaCl =..?

Mass = number of mole x molar Mass

Mass of NaCl = 0.0833 x 58.5

Mass of NaCl = 4.87g

Therefore, 4.87g of NaCl is contained in the solution.
